Responsibilities
- Assess the physical and psychological needs of patients and implement appropriate nursing interventions.
- Monitor patient health status by performing physical examinations and recording medical data.
- Administer medications, treatments, and therapies as prescribed by physicians.
- Collaborate with the interdisciplinary healthcare team to develop and implement individualized care plans.
- Educate patients and their families on post-discharge care and disease prevention.
- Document patient care services using electronic health record (EHR) systems accurately and timely.
Qualifications
- Graduation from an accredited School of Nursing (ADN or BSN).
- Current, unencumbered Registered Nurse license in the State of Florida.
- CPR/BLS Certification from the American Heart Association.
- ACLS Certification preferred for new hires (training provided).
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ced, high-volume environment.
